What is the Strategic HR Analytics for Academic Impact course about?
In higher education, people decisions impact student success, budget efficiency, and long-term planning. Yet most HR analytics training is built for corporate environments, leaving academic leaders without practical frameworks. Without a tailored approach, insights stay buried in spreadsheets, delaying real progress.
